How they compare

Cook Islands currently reports 9 t against 8 t in Micronesia (Federated States of), a difference of 1 t.

That makes Cook Islands's figure about 1.1 times Micronesia (Federated States of)'s.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 34 shared years of data; in 1991 it was Micronesia (Federated States of) ahead.

Cook Islands ranks 38th and Micronesia (Federated States of) ranks 39th of 39 countries.

Cook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 4 decades both report.

The Fertilizers by Nutrient dataset contains information on the totals in nutrients for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ers. The data are provided for the three primary plant nutrients: nitrogen (N), phosphorus (expressed as P2O5) and potassium (expressed as K2O).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
